Core i7-6700TE
The Core i7-6700TE is manufactured by Intel. It was released in 19 October 2015 (10 years ago). It is based on the Skylake (2015−2016) architecture. It features 4 cores and 8 threads. Base frequency is 2.4 GHz, with boost up to 3.4 GHz. L3 cache: 8 MB (total). L2 cache: 256K (per core). Built on 14 nm process technology. Socket: LGA1151. Thermal design power (TDP): 35 Watt. Memory support: DDR4. Passmark benchmark score: 6,203 points. Launch price was $303.

Xeon E3-1230 v2
The Xeon E3-1230 v2 is manufactured by Intel. It was released in 14 May 2012 (13 years ago). It is based on the Ivy Bridge (2012−2013) architecture. It features 4 cores and 8 threads. Base frequency is 3.3 GHz, with boost up to 3.7 GHz. L3 cache: 8 MB (total). L2 cache: 256 kB (per core). Built on 22 nm process technology. Socket: LGA1155. Thermal design power (TDP): 69 Watt. Memory support: DDR3. Passmark benchmark score: 6,191 points. Launch price was $360.
Processing Power
Both the Core i7-6700TE and Xeon E3-1230 v2 share an identical 4-core/8-thread configuration. Boost clocks reach 3.4 GHz on the Core i7-6700TE versus 3.7 GHz on the Xeon E3-1230 v2 — a 8.5% clock advantage for the Xeon E3-1230 v2 (base: 2.4 GHz vs 3.3 GHz). The Core i7-6700TE uses the Skylake (2015−2016) architecture (14 nm), while the Xeon E3-1230 v2 uses Ivy Bridge (2012−2013) (22 nm). In PassMark, the Core i7-6700TE scores 6,203 against the Xeon E3-1230 v2's 6,191 — a 0.2% lead for the Core i7-6700TE. Geekbench 6 single-core — the metric most relevant to gaming — records 914 vs 821, a 10.7% lead for the Core i7-6700TE that directly translates to higher frame rates. Multi-core Geekbench: 3,244 vs 3,223 (0.6% advantage for the Core i7-6700TE). Both processors carry 8 MB (total) of L3 cache.

Memory & Platform
The Core i7-6700TE uses the LGA1151 socket (PCIe 3.0), while the Xeon E3-1230 v2 uses LGA1155 (PCIe 3.0) — making them incompatible on the same motherboard. Maximum memory speed reaches DDR4-2133 on the Core i7-6700TE versus DDR3-1600 on the Xeon E3-1230 v2 — the Core i7-6700TE supports 28.6% faster memory, which can translate to measurable gains in memory-sensitive workloads. The Core i7-6700TE supports up to 64 GB of RAM compared to 32 GB — 66.7% more capacity for professional workloads. Both feature 2-channel memory with ECC support. Both provide 16 PCIe lanes. Chipset compatibility: 100-series (Core i7-6700TE) and C216,C206,C204,C202 (Xeon E3-1230 v2).
